From the Producer of ‘Legend of Zelda: Symphony of the Goddesses’ Comes ‘Heroes: A Video Game Symphony’

Heroes video game concert

The highly acclaimed video game music concert ‘Heroes: A Video Game Symphony‘ is adding music from legendary and award-winning composers Jesper Kyd and Inon Zur to its special 2024 lineup. Kyd’s music from the smash hit “Assassins Creed” and Zur’s music from “Starfield” (the latest role-playing game from Bethesda Softworks) will be highlighted in the unprecedented concert series. Upcoming performances include Jan. 18 in Portland, OR at the Arlene Schnitzer Concert Hall; Jan. 31 in Monterrey, Mexico at Arena Monterrey; Feb. 1 in Mexico City at Arena CDMX; May 11 in Tampa Bay at Morsani Hall; and Jul. 13 in Chicago at Auditorium Theater. In the video game and musical score genres, few composers have garnered as much recognition and fanfare as Kyd and Zur. BAFTA award-winning Danish composer Jesper Kyd has worked on numerous video game, television, and film projects, and has composed soundtracks for iconic franchises including “Borderlands”, “Warhammer” and the “Assassin’s Creed” series. Renowned for his emotionally dynamic original music scores for film, television, and blockbuster video game franchises such as “Fallout”, “Dragon Age”, and “The Elder Scrolls”, Emmy award-winner and three-time British Academy nominated composer Inon Zur has created sonic landscapes that have captured the minds of gamers across the planet.

 

Jason Michael Paul – the producer and creator of the first stateside FINAL FANTASY concerts, The Legend of Zelda 25th Anniversary concerts, The Legend of Zelda: Symphony of the Goddesses concerts, and Founder of JMP Entertainment – envisioned the ‘Heroes’ experience to take audience members on a heroes journey, as set forth by Joseph Campbell’s monomyth – a narrative framework that can be seen in many of the games, film, and books throughout history. Everyone’s story is the story of a hero, told through the amazing worlds of other heroes, in an unforgettable experience that is not to be missed.

 

“It is a dream for our concert to highlight music from Jesper Kyd and Inon Zur,” notes Paul. “These are two of the most extraordinary composers in the industry, and now audiences can enjoy their music through our unprecedented live concerts.”

 

The music featured in the ‘Heroes: A Video Game Symphony’ concert will pay homage to some of the gaming industry’s most iconic titles, including “World of Warcraft”, “Diablo”, “FINAL FANTASY”, “The Legend of Zelda”, “Portal 2”, “BioShock”, “Guild Wars 2”, “The Elder Scrolls IV: Oblivion”, “The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im”, “The Elder Scrolls: Blades”, “Fallout 4”, “Starfield”, “Assassins Creed”, “Castlevania”, “Metal Gear Solid”, “Halo”, “Mass Effect”, “Dear Esther”, “God of War”, “Dragon Age”, “Shadow of the Colossus”, and more. Additionally, another new installment for 2024 will be music from “The Legend of Zelda” suite, including music from its newest title, “The Legend of Zelda: Tears of the Kingdom”.

 

In regard to being a part of the concert’s 2024 offering, Kyd says, “I’m excited to be part of Jason’s amazing ‘Heroes’ concert series, which has assembled one of the best collections of game music found anywhere.” Zur adds, “I am honored that ‘Heroes’ will now include my Starfield Suite and cannot wait for fans to experience the music in the context of this tour.”
